Battleship fundraiser to repair hull hits $11M
WILMINGTON, NC (WWAY) — A fundraiser to help restore the hull of the USS North Carolina is making headway.
Last week, Apple Annie’s Bake Shop told WWAY they raised more than $500 over the Fourth of July weekend in a fundraiser to help the WWII ship. Today, they donated a $680 check to the Battleship to help them reach a goal of $17 million. Spokeswoman Heather Loftin said they are now at $11 million overall in donations and other funds raised to help reach the $17 million goal.
Loftin said while they do not have a deadline, they hope to begin repairs in early 2016. She said work on the cofferdam/walkway will take roughly 12 to 18 months. She said after that they hope the remaining funds will cover the hull repairs. Parts of the hull are paper-thin, officials said.
